What Is Xeriscaping?

Xeriscaping is a landscaping approach that focuses on water efficiency through thoughtful plant selection, proper layout, and targeted irrigation. Rather than relying on large turf areas, xeriscaping uses plants that thrive in Colorado conditions and require significantly less water once established.

This type of landscape is ideal for homeowners who want a cleaner look, reduced maintenance, and long-term sustainability without sacrificing curb appeal.

Xeriscaping typically includes:

  • Drought-tolerant and climate-appropriate plant materials

  • Grouping plants based on water needs

  • Reduced turf areas or elimination of turf entirely

  • Efficient irrigation systems designed for planting beds

Find Quick Answers to Common Questions

Xeriscaping can be much less work than maintaining a traditional lawn. Once established, these landscapes typically require less watering, mowing, and overall upkeep while still maintaining a polished appearance.
Care is similar to a traditional landscaping bed. This usually includes occasional weeding, fertilizing, and pruning plants as needed. Irrigation systems should be turned on at the start of the growing season and professionally blown out at the end of the season.
Yes. Xeriscaping uses significantly less water than a traditional lawn. Low-water plant materials combined with drip irrigation systems deliver water directly where it is needed instead of irrigating large surface areas.
Yes. Drip irrigation systems should be treated the same as traditional irrigation systems and blown out at the end of each growing season to prevent damage.
